How long does Letterman show taping last?

We will be at the 4:30 pm Thurs. taping. Before I knew that we had the Letterman tickets, I had bought tickets to Proof at 8 pm. at the Walter Kerr. Will we have time to make both, and squeeze a quick bite in between? French bistro, Becco or Joe Allen? Help with logistics please!

I would budget 2 hours for Letterman. They seat and warm up the audience before Dave starts the show. Sometimes they will film so extra bits for later shows. That would put you back on Broadway by 6:30 or so. Depending on your dining plans it is doable but tight. Personally, I would hate to have to rush thru dinner at Joe Allens.

Usually Letterman tapes both the Thursday and Friday night shows on Thursday. You might be able to find out what time the second seating is at the studio. They do hustle you out quickly as soon as they're done with you.
